A term produced common from the early 2000s, right now’s Afrobeats is characterised by a mixture of Western pop, hip-hop, and dancehall with African rhythms and melodies, developing a sound that is exclusive and universally desirable.
In the Atlanta end of Wizkid’s North American tour in Oct, yet another date had to be additional towards the 2,600-capacity venue to meet surging demand from customers. Among the reveals started off with DJ Tunez, who serves as Wiz’s in-residence DJ, jogging through hits that Afrobeat 2025 spanned time and geography throughout the African diaspora.
